Transaction e496615811e77856f643e37e63e918687f21c75a01f2e30079bd1d06c456b585

32 Input
2 Outputs
  • e496615811e77856f643e37e63e918687f21c75a01f2e30079bd1d06c456b585:0
  • value  5000000
    address  17mr92UJzezkarSFp1hc8XKFehqPxHgEfb
  • e496615811e77856f643e37e63e918687f21c75a01f2e30079bd1d06c456b585:1
  • value  1095096
    address  1Pm7yZci91osaRRMAXjx5L2GFrymWokzfx